#f667dd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f667dd is composed of 96.5% red, 40.4% green and 86.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 58.1% magenta, 10.2%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 310.5 degrees, a saturation of 88.8% and a lightness of 68.4%. #f667dd color hex could be obtained by blending #ffceff with #ed00bb. Closest websafe color is: #ff66cc.

Shades and Tints of #f667dd
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f010c is the darkest color, while #fffbf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#f667dd
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b2abb1 is the less saturated color, while #fc61e1 is the most saturated one.
